Abstract

The invention relates to the technical field of water treatment, and discloses a water collection purifying and filtering device for a sedimentation tank. The water collection purifying and filtering device for the sedimentation tank comprises the sedimentation tank, a water collecting well and a plurality of purifying and filtering devices arranged in the sedimentation tank, wherein one end of the purifying and filtering device is communicated with the sedimentation tank, and the other end of the purifying and filtering device is communicated with the water collecting well; each purifying and filtering device comprises a water collecting long pipe and a plurality of filter cartridges, the filter cartridges are arranged outside the corresponding water collecting long pipe in a sleeving mode, through holes are respectively formed in the filter cartridges and the water collecting long pipe, and a filter screen is arranged on the outer side of each filter cartridge. In the water collection purifying and filtering device for the sedimentation tank provided by the invention, after water is sedimented through the sedimentation tank, and then enters the water collecting long pipes from the filter cartridges, and the two technologies of sedimentation and filtration can be completed in the sedimentation tank, so that the construction of an individual filter tank is omitted. The purification effect is good, the effluent quality is improved, and the device is simple in purification technology and small in occupied area; the device has the advantages of simple structure, low cost and wide application range.

Background technology
In water treatment, precipitation-filtering technique is a kind of traditional handicraft, is used for the advanced treating in sewage disposal, and two kinds of techniques combine in order to steady removal suspension (English of suspension is called: suspended solid, hereinafter referred to as SS).
As shown in Figure 1 to Figure 3, the function of sedimentation basin 1 is the SS in water to be deposited in pond by the effect of gravity, and the water leg 2 of water in sedimentation basin 1 rear end by sleeve configuration through precipitation process is collected, then flow to filtering ponds.If only through precipitation, usual effluent quality cannot ensure.For making sedimentation basin 1 water yielding condition as well as possible, the water leg of usual sedimentation basin end need arrange longer downflow weir 3, primary water overflows across the crest of weir of downflow weir 3, delivery port 4 is drained into through water leg 2, water leg 2 is supported by support column 5, primary water flow to braiding channel 7, then converges in sump 6, discharges finally by outlet pipe 8.For preventing mud and scum silica frost to run off, sedimentation basin 1 water side should keep an all even stable flow velocity.But because water outlet is often subject to the change of wind speed or water body density own, flow velocity is often uneven, can cause sludge loss, affect effluent quality.And for advanced treatment of wastewater, the SS in water is relatively lighter, and not easily precipitate in sedimentation basin 1, scum silica frost can flow in water leg 2, makes water outlet SS stablize and reaches below 10mg/L.Therefore sewage after precipitation, has to pass through filtration treatment, and SS just can be made to reach the requirement of country " urban wastewater treatment firm pollutant emission standard " (GB 18918-2002) one-level A standard.
The effect of filtering ponds is for removing suspended particulate and colloidal impurity, particularly with the molecule that gravitational settling method can not effectively be removed, traditional filtering pond adopts sand filtration technique, is the treatment process that granular filter material layer by having space retains fine particle in waste water.This kind of filtering technique takes up an area comparatively large, need arrange independent filtering ponds, backwash air blast machine room and pump house, and civil engineering and equipment investment more.
In view of the defect of above-mentioned prior art, need to provide a kind of good purification, technique simple and floor space is little sedimentation basin catchments and only filters device.

As shown in Figures 4 to 6, the sedimentation basin that the embodiment of the present invention the provides clean filter device that catchments comprises: sedimentation basin 1, sump 6, and is arranged at the multiple clean filter device in sedimentation basin 1; One end of clean filter device is communicated with sedimentation basin 1, and the other end is communicated with sump 6, also comprises multiple support column 5, and the long tube 10 that catchments is arranged in sedimentation basin 1 by support column 5.Clean filter device comprises catchment long tube 10 and multiple filter cylinder 9.The long tube 10 that catchments is fixed on body of wall by wall connecting piece 22, correspondingly with the delivery port 4 on body of wall to arrange, water outlet enters in braiding channel 7, the channel water that catchments is collected in sump 6, weir plate 11 is vertically provided with in the middle of in sump 6, the top of weir plate 11 is at least pushed up equal with filter cylinder 9, and water jumps from weir plate 11 top opposite side to sump, is flowed out by outlet pipe 8.Filter cylinder 9 is set in and catchments outside long tube 10, filter cylinder 9 and the long tube 10 that catchments are provided with through hole, the long tube 10 that catchments are provided with through hole 23, filter cylinder 9 is provided with multiple circular port, water after precipitation enters outside water inlet pipe 10 from the circular port filter cylinder 9, then is entered by through hole 23 and catchment in long tube 10.Flow into again in sump 6 through collecting inflow collection canal 7.Filter cylinder 9 arranged outside has screen pack 18, and screen pack 18 adopts nylon fiber to filter felt or steel-wire screen.Flow to end through the precipitation water outlet of removing after bulky grain SS in sedimentation basin 1 and only filter device, water outlet enters filter cylinder 9 from outside to inside, and fine particle is trapped in outside by filter screen 18, and it is inner that the water filtered after clarification can enter filter cylinder 9.Sedimentation basin provided by the invention to catchment in clean filter device water after sedimentation basin precipitation, then enters from filter cylinder and catchment in long tube, completing precipitation and filters, replacing existing water leg with only filtering device.Precipitation can be completed and filter two kinds of techniques in sedimentation basin 1, thus saving the independent filtering ponds of construction.Good purification had both improve effluent quality and process for purifying is simple, floor space is little; There is the advantage that structure is simple, cost is low and applied widely.The lightweight scum silica frost cannot removed for gravitational settling also can be removed, and avoids the situation that scum silica frost and mud are carried in the water outlet of sedimentation basin water leg.
Clean filter device in the present embodiment should be submerged in below the liquid level of sedimentation basin 1, guarantee filter cylinder 9 all external surface area is effective filtration area, therefore adjusting water outlet weir plate 11 should be set in the sump 6 of long tube 10 backend collection water outlet that catchments, this weir plate 11 is made at least to push up equal with filter cylinder 9, during to ensure proper set water filtration, filter cylinder 9 can be made to be submerged in liquid level under.And the change by regulating weir plate 11 highly to adapt to the different water yield.
Filter cylinder 9 in the present embodiment is fixed together by welding with the long tube 10 that catchments, and the material of filter cylinder 9 and the long tube 10 that catchments is stainless steel.Screen pack 18 is provided with multiple hole, and the aperture on screen pack 18 is less than 10um.Water outlet requires that SS just can reach below 5mg/L.The aperture of the circular port of filter cylinder 9 is 1-2cm.The diameter of filter cylinder 9 is 0.5-1.2m, and the diameter of the long tube 10 that catchments is 0.25-0.4m, and diameter is all unsuitable excessive, because when diameter is excessive, sedimentation basin 1 may be goed deep into too much, make to enter catchment clean filter device water outlet in carry scum silica frost more, increase the frequency of cleaning clean filter device.And should ensure that the filtration load only filtering device is for being 8-10m3/m2.h, to ensure only to filter effect preferably.
Namely the sedimentation basin provided by the invention clean filter device that catchments as the discharging device of sedimentation basin, as filter, therefore can can save the larger filtering ponds of occupation of land, save occupation of land, reduce civil engineering and equipment investment again.When not needing to arrange filtering ponds, SS namely can be made to be reduced to below 5mg/L, making stable water outlet reach the requirement of country " urban wastewater treatment firm pollutant emission standard " (GB 18918-2002) one-level A standard for SS.Only be arranged on sedimentation basin 1 water outlet end, do not increase the volume of sedimentation basin 1, and eliminate filtering ponds monomer structures, but water outlet SS is stable reaches below 10mg/L, identical with the effect arranging filtering ponds.
Clean filter device of the present invention is for convenience detach, and the screen pack 18 when filter cylinder 9 surface needs also can dismantle during dismounting.Range of application is very wide, be suitable for the transformation of water factory, without the need to increasing floor space and increasing complicated equipment, only need original water leg changed into catchmenting in sedimentation basin and only filter device, requirement after water outlet can be made to reach filtration, and do not need to build independent filtering ponds again.
In order to increase the service life, the present invention is also provided with can the aspirator of cleaned filter screen, and aspirator is corresponding with filter screen 18 to be arranged.Aspirator comprises suction pump 14 and chain 13, second suction tube 16 corresponds to screen pack 18 and is arranged on filter cylinder 9, second suction tube 16 is connected with suction pump 14, chain 13 is wrapped in and catchments on long tube 10, being fixed on by chain connector 24 catchments on long tube 10, and chain 13 drives the axial rotation of long tube 10 around the long tube 10 that catchments of catchmenting.Aspirator in this enforcement also comprises sucker 17, second suction tube 16 being arranged at filter cylinder 9 two ends and is connected with sucker 17.Sucker 17 is fixed on filter cylinder 9, fix row's sucker the radial direction of the end flat side, left and right of filter cylinder 9 is each, and row's sucker is arranged in the center of filter cylinder 9 curved sides, this three places sucker links together, be fixed on filter cylinder by fixtures such as springs, filter cylinder 9 rotates with the long tube 10 that catchments together by chain 13, multiple filter cylinder 9 can be set in the present invention and share one group of chain 13, when this group filter cylinder rotates, open suction pump 14, after filter, water is cleaned screen pack by the suction of suction pump 14, sucker 17 maintains static, filter cylinder rotates, thus the whole filtering surface of filter cylinder 9 can both be cleaned thoroughly.When one group or two groups of filter cylinder rotary-cleanings, other group filter cylinder 9 still static filtrations.When filter cylinder 9 rotary-cleaning, except suction inlet place, other filtering surfaces still bear filtering function.Therefore sedimentation basin continuum water purification filter can be realized.
The sedimentation basin that the embodiment of the present invention the provides clean filter device that catchments also comprises the suction pump 14 be connected with the second suction tube 16, and suction pump 14 is connected with the second suction tube 16 by the first suction tube 15.Also comprise the motor 12 be connected with chain 13, suction pump 14 and motor 12 are arranged at outside sedimentation basin 1.And the liquid level gauge 21 be arranged in sedimentation basin 1 or time controller, liquid level gauge 21 is connected with controller, and controller is connected with described suction pump 14 and motor 12 respectively, and the operation that controller participates in suction pump 14 and motor 12 controls.When liquid level is increased to setting liquid level, namely start suction and realize automatically controlling, management is flexible.
The catchment flow of clean filter device of the sedimentation basin of the embodiment of the present invention is 20000m 3/ day, the effluent quality of sedimentation tank before the clean filter device that catchments is: SS≤20mg/L; Final outflow water water quality is: SS≤10mg/L; If 4 groups are catchmented and only filter device, often group establishes 7 filter cylinders 9, and single filter cylinder length is 0.7m, and diameter is 1m, and filter cylinder 9 surface adopts stainless steel filtering net, and aperture is 10um.Long tube 10 length of catchmenting is 7.1m, and diameter is 0.3m, and single filter cylinder effective filtration area is 3.62m 2, filtration load is 8.2m 3/ m 2.h.Often organizing sucker 17 length is 1.4m, and arrange 4 suction pumps 14 altogether, separate unit flow is 50m 3/ h, lift is 5 meters.Filter cycle is 1 hour.The clean filter device that catchments is positioned at sedimentation basin 1 end, to be submerged under normal level under 0.2m, to regulate the weir crest height of weir plate 11 herewith highly identical in sump 6.
When the sedimentation basin of the embodiment of the present invention catchments and only filters device use, flow to end through the precipitation water outlet of removing after bulky grain SS in sedimentation basin 1 and only filter device, water outlet enters filter cylinder 9 from outside to inside, fine particle is trapped in outside by screen pack 18, it is inner that the water filtered after clarification enters filter cylinder 9, through hole 23 again by catchmenting on long tube 10, enters the long tube 10 that catchments, then is collected in braiding channel 7, sump 6 by the long tube 10 that catchments.
When the foul retained when filter cylinder surface gets more and more, need to clean the screen pack 18 on filter cylinder 9 surface, filter cylinder 9 rotates around the long tube 10 that catchments by chain 13, when filter cylinder 9 rotates, open suction pump 14, after filter, water is cleaned screen pack 18 by the suction of suction pump 14, and sucker 17 maintains static, filter cylinder 9 rotates, thus the whole filtering surface of filter cylinder 9 can both be cleaned thoroughly.When one group or two groups of filter cylinder rotary-cleanings, other group filter cylinder 9 still static filtrations.When filter cylinder 9 rotary-cleaning, except suction inlet place, other filtering surfaces still bear filtering function.Therefore sedimentation basin 1 continuum water purification filter can be realized.
